850568-00-2 Usage
Uses
Used in Pharmaceutical Industry:
4-FLUORO-2-HYDROXYPHENYLBORONIC ACID is used as a building block for the synthesis of various pharmaceuticals due to its capacity to form essential chemical bonds and its compatibility with a range of chemical reactions in drug development.
Used in Agrochemical Industry:
In the agrochemical sector, 4-FLUORO-2-HYDROXYPHENYLBORONIC ACID is utilized as a key component in the creation of agrochemicals, leveraging its reactivity to produce compounds with pesticidal or herbicidal properties.
Used in Advanced Materials:
4-FLUORO-2-HYDROXYPHENYLBORONIC ACID is employed as a precursor in the development of advanced materials, where its unique structure and bonding capabilities contribute to the creation of new materials with specialized properties.
Used in Medicinal Chemistry Research:
As a versatile reagent, 4-FLUORO-2-HYDROXYPHENYLBORONIC ACID is used in medicinal chemistry research for the formation of carbon-carbon and carbon-heteroatom bonds, which are fundamental in the synthesis of complex organic molecules with potential therapeutic applications.
Used in the Synthesis of Glycoconjugates and Glycomimetics:
4-FLUORO-2-HYDROXYPHENYLBORONIC ACID is used as a reagent for the synthesis of glycoconjugates and glycomimetics, taking advantage of its ability to form stable complexes with diols, which is essential in the construction of these complex carbohydrate-containing molecules.
Check Digit Verification of cas no
The CAS Registry Mumber 850568-00-2 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 8,5,0,5,6 and 8 respectively; the second part has 2 digits, 0 and 0 respectively.
Calculate Digit Verification of CAS Registry Number 850568-00:
(8*8)+(7*5)+(6*0)+(5*5)+(4*6)+(3*8)+(2*0)+(1*0)=172
172 % 10 = 2
So 850568-00-2 is a valid CAS Registry Number.
